Colony Rating: Agricultural – G, Industrial – F, Technical – E, Resource – B Imports: Luxury Foodstuffs, Processed and Semi-Processed Foodstuffs, Alcoholic Beverages, Intermediate Chemicals, Advanced Chemicals, Basic Medicines, Intermediate Medicines, Advanced Medicines, Hand and Power Tools, Machine Tools, Fabrication Plants, Fabrication Templates, Heavy Equipment, Industrial Gasses, Ground Vehicles, Mining Machinery, Robots, Electronics, Computers, Life Support Equipment, Algae Culture, Wet Bionano, Dry Bionano, Finished Textiles, Household Goods, Entertainment Export: Iridium, Platnium, Gold, Niobium, Lanthanum, Uranium Ore (as Yellowcake), Lead, Cobalt, Copper, Iron, Titanium, Alumnium, Molybdenum HM+36 2309 III A, or Paydirt, as it is now known, is the inhabited world in a double planet binary pair in the 3rd orbit. It is the source for a large iridium strike vital to the production of stardrives as well as other ultratech machinery. Paydirt is being mined by small wildcat prospecting groups as much it is by corporate production, and the law is a very tenuous thing on the planet. Efforts to force the wildcats out has resulted in minor but expensive and worrisome sabotage to corporate habitats and the rise of militant left-wing anarchists inciting riots among the miners. The SDC is getting ready to step in and arbitrate before a massacre on either side happens. The Ceres Metals Corporation has a small compound here, as does the Royal Dutch Shell Corporation and Weyland-Yutani. Paydirt has shallow seas warmed by geothermal vents from the active geology of the crust and mantle, allowing the water to remain a liquid even near the poles in spite of the frigid temperatures. These seas are constantly shrouded in mist due to the very low boiling point caused by the thin carbon dioxide atmosphere. This mist is driven from the poles towards the equator by coriolis forces, where the highlands chill creates constant drizzling rain and snowfall. The native life consists of various plankton and microbes sustained by the geothermally heated sea vents and a hardy grey-green lichen on land. Settlements consist of the three big corporate compounds, which are pressurized habitat domes, a scattering of come-and-go tumbletowns consisting of wrecked landers, old drop capsules, and inflatable hostile environment tents, and Copper Canyon, a three hundred meter long and half kilometer deep rent in the surface that has been roofed over and pressurized. Copper Canyon is the stronghold of the wildcatters, who continue to work veins of copper, gold, and (they hope) an iridium strike to equal the ones the corporations possess. The wildcats are stuck negotiating small lot deals with free traders for the sale of their refined metals unless they choose to sell to one of the three corporations on Paydirt. The corps pay rock bottom prices, but they will also accept ore instead of refined metal, and will buy all of the product the miners can offer. The corps are also one of the only reliable sources for finished goods, spare parts, and supplies, though the miners often pay a dear price for them in the Company Stores. |
